=== Upgrading to the Newest Release ===
 
If you alreading running a version of the [http://www.amahi.org/apps/sabnzbd-plus SABnzbd Plus] one-click application and would like to upgrade to the latest version the procedure is simple. You need to log-in to the HDA dashboard and uninstall, then reinstall the application, you settings should be retained. As part of the uninstall procedure the sabnzbd.ini configuration file is copied to the newsgroup directory (/var/hda/files/newsgroups). The installation picks up this file and copied it to the sabnzbdplus install directory (/var/hda/web-apps/sabnzbdplus/html).
 
If you would like to maintain your queue history and bandwidth counters it is advisable to backup your administration directory. {{Code| cp /var/hda/web-apps/sabnzbdplus/admin/* /var/hda/files/newsgroups/admin }}
 
Remembering to reverse the procedure when you reinstall the new version.
 
To avoid having to back up your administration folder on each upgrade it is possible to alter the sabnzbd.ini file such that the admin folder is located in the newsgroup directory. This can be performed be either editing the .ini file or via sabnzbdplus web interface on the config/folders page.
 
If you have any problems reinstalling check that the program directory (''/var/hda/web-apps/sabnzbdplus/'') was completely deleted. This may occur if you have made any changes to the directory to include post processing scripts for other applications for example SickBeard.
 
=== [http://www.amahi.org/apps/sabnzbd-plus SABnzbd Plus] Upgrade Path ===
The purpose of this guide is to explain how to upgrade from older versions of Amahi SABnzbd application (not SABnzbd SRC) to the new SABnzbd Plus version. In the past the application was an RPM-based install, but that has now changed to a source-based. This only has to be done one time. All new versions hereafter will automatically take care of any changes needed.
